Tel Aviv Summer
1 oz. vodka
.5 oz. tequila
.5 oz. cachaca
.5 oz. lemon juice
Splash of red grapefruit juice
Lemongrass ppear for garnish
Ciroc Cherry Blossom
1.25 oz. Ciroc Vodka
.75 oz. pomegranate liqueur
.75 oz. lemon juice
.5 oz. simple syrup
June Sparkle
3.5 oz. Champagne
.5 oz. strawberry liqueur
1 oz. pineapple juice
Aviation
1 oz. fresh lemon juice
2 oz. gin
.5 oz. Maraska maraschino liqueur
.25 oz. simple syrup
Cucumber-tini
1 oz. vodka (any brand)
.75 oz. fresh lemon juice
1 oz. simple syrup
1 drop green hot sauce
1 dash cilantro
3 slices cucumber
